摘要
Based on a light dispersion relationship derived from string theory and quantum gravitational theory, we make an accurate modification to the quantum tunneling radiation rate and black hole temperature at an event horizon in a stationary axial-symmetric Einstein-Maxwell-dilaton-axion black hole. We also analyze our new results and carry out some significant discussions. This work enriches the research content and methods of the frontiers of black hole physics.
